Towns v. Jackson Parish et al

Filing 10

JUDGMENT ADOPTING 7 Report and Recommendation of the Magistrate Judge. IT IS ORDERED, ADJUDGED, AND DECREED that 1 Complaint filed by Akenshai Towns is DISMISSED WITH PREJUDICE as frivolous and for failing to state a claim for which relief may be granted. Signed by Judge Robert G James on 5/1/2017. (crt,Crawford, A)
